126 American Journal of Economic and Management Business e-ISSN: 2835-5199 Vol. 2 No. 4 April 2023 LIFE INSURANCE MARKETING SYSTEM TO CUSTOMERS BY BANK DANAMON INDONESIA, TBK MATARAM CITY, WEST NUSA TENGGARA Nur Fitri Hidayanti Islamic Economics/Muhammadiyah University of Mataram, Indonesia Email: nurfitri.hidayanti90@gmail.com Abstract The problem in this study is how is the Life Insurance Marketing Implementation System for Customers by Bank Danamon Indonesia, Tbk, Mataram City, West Nusa Tenggara, according to the perspective of Islamic law. This research is located at PT. Asuransi Jiwa Manulife Indonesia (Manulife Indonesia) Office of Bank Danamon Indonesia, Tbk, Kota Mataram on Jl. Pejanggik No. 117 Cakranegara West Nusa Tenggara. This study aims to find out how the implementation of Life Insurance marketing sites and how according to the perspective of Islamic law because there are sharia-based products and use sharia- compliant contracts. The method used in this study is a qualitative method, this data collection is an interview, document study, research through literature and questionnaires. In this research writing method used inductive method and descriptive method on primary and secondary data. The implementation system for Manulife Indonesia's Life Insurance Marketing is implementing strategies or steps in marketing its products, including: (1) Prospecting, (2) Approach, (3) Sales Presentation (4) Closing, (5)After Sales Service. Having insurance is one way to fulfill the need for a sense of security and uncertainty that may occur in one's life. https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by-sa/4.0/ https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by-sa/4.0/ https://creativecommons.org/licenses/by-sa/4.0/ Nur Fitri Hidayanti 127 One of the well-known insurers in Indonesia and has millions of customers, PT Asuransi Jiwa Manulife Indonesia (Manulife Indonesia) which was founded in 1985 is part of Manulife Financial Corporation, a group of financial service providers from Canada operating in Asia, Canada and the United States. Manulife Indonesia offers a variety of financial services including life insurance, accident insurance and health insurance (Fatimah, 2018), investment services and pension funds to individual clients and businesses in Indonesia. Through a network of more than 11,000 employees and professional agents spread across 25 marketing offices (Simalango & Suwandaru, 2021). PT Asuransi Jiwa Manulife Indonesia (Manulife Indonesia) has collaborated with Bank Danamon and together has offered innovative insurance and wealth management solutions since the establishment of a strategic partnership starting in 2011. The insurance products offered are not only conventional-based insurance, but there are as well as sharia-based insurance. With sharia-based products, it is hoped that the performance of PT Asuransi Jiwa Manulife Indonesia (Manulife Indonesia) employees will comply with Islamic sharia, so as to be able to provide comfort and trust to all customers, both Muslim and non-Muslim customers. (2021 Hidayanti, 2021) In Dutch the word insurance is called Assurantie which consists of the words "Assuradeur" and "Geassureerde". Then in French it is called "Assurance" which means to endure something that will definitely happen while in Latin it is called "Assecurare" which means to convince people. Furthermore, the English word insurance is called "insurance" which means to bear something that may or may not happen and "assunrance" which means to bear something that will definitely happen. (Darwin & Kunto, 2014) In Indonesia, the meaning of insurance according to law No. 1 of 1992 concerning insurance business is insurance or coverage is an agreement between two or more parties, by which the insurer binds himself to the insured, by receiving insurance premiums, to provide reimbursement to the insured due to loss, damage or loss of expected profits or legal liability to third parties that may be suffered by the insured, arising from uncertain events, or to provide a payment based on the death or life of the insured person. (Pratama & Sembiring, 2021) The definition of insurance according to the book of commercial law article 246, namely: "Insurance or coverage is an agreement, by which an insurer binds himself to an insured person, by accepting a premium to provide compensation to him because of a loss, damage or loss of expected profit, that may occur due to an unspecified event. Insurance in Indonesia is regulated in Law No. 1 of 1992 and the book of the Commercial Law Act article 246. The purpose of insurance is to make preparations to face possible difficulties faced by humans in life. It is the danger of loss that drives people to make serious efforts to protect themselves from their interests. Insurance programs in general can provide services in the form of: 1) Eliminate the feeling of worry because of the risks arising from unexpected participants. 2) Providing funds (policy loans) due to an emergency need for funds. 3) Means of saving in a systematic and guaranteed long term. 4) Provide planned funding and investment needs for the future. (Fatimah, 2018) The insurance benefits are: 1) To provide a place to deposit and save for participants in an orderly and safe manner. 2) For the future preparation of participant heirs. 3) To prepare for participants if at any time they get a disaster. 4) If during the period the insured participant is still alive he will receive back his savings. (Fatimah, 2018) American Journal of Economic and Management Business Vol. 2 No. 4 April 2023 130 This is what is still lacking in employees at the company PT. Asuransi Jiwa Manulife Indonesia (Manulife Indonesia) such as not explaining the deficiencies in the insurance products they sell, such as: 1) Insurance may not be taken within a certain period of time 2) If there is a failure to debit or payment of perime fails more than three times, the insurance money that has been entered will be forfeited. 3) The investment value of less than 10 years does not have a large investment value. 4) Withdrawal of investment value under 10 years will be detrimental to customers. 5) If you are going to nail the investment withdrawal, you must have a balance of two hundred thousand rupiah left. The claim process is quite long.
